IMtoken手机端正在把“链上能力”塞进更轻、更快的交互里:你点开钱包,不只是转账,而是把交易策略、行情感知、收款入口、签名安全与合约执行联成一条流水线。下面按步骤拆开讲清楚:你会看到每一块能力背后的技术要点,以及它们如何在未来市场里更像“支付”而非“理财”。
第一步:面向未来市场,先做数据与风控的分层
未来市场波动更快,单靠手动下单会被滑点吞掉。imtoken手机端的思路应当是分层:
1)行情层:用聚合器/交易所API/链上事件流获取价格与深度(如WebSocket订阅)。
2)策略层:把“何时下单、下多少、用哪条路由”写成可配置规则。
3)执行层:把签名、广播、重试与失败回滚做成统一交易管道。
SEO关键词布局:imtoken手机端、未来市场、实时市场监控、区块链支付平台。
第二步:智能合约交易——从“点按钮”到“可验证执行”
智能合约交易不只是发送一段数据。你需要理解三件事:
1)合约调用参数:ABI编码将人类参数转换为字节数据。
2)gas与估算:移动端应显示gas上限、预计gas费,并允许自定义(避免估算偏差)。
3)预签名与模拟:在广播前先做eth_call(或链上模拟),验证失败原因(如require条件)。
技术要点:交易的nonce管理、链ID校验、防止重放攻击。
第三步:比特现金支持——让“不同链资产”用同一套体验
若imtoken手机端提供比特现金支持,需要关注:
1)地址体系:BCH地址前缀/校验规则不同,必须在本地校验。
2)交易构造:UTXO模型与账户模型差异大,需选择合适的输入选择策略(如最少输入、找零策略)。
3)费用估算:BCH费率与字节相关,移动端应给出“按字节估算”。
这样用户在同一界面完成BCH收发,体验才一致。
https://www.skyseasale.com ,第四步:实时市场监控——把“看行情”变成“可触发动作”
实时市场监控的关键不是刷新,而是触发:
- 设定阈值:价格到达x、成交量放大、资金费率变化。
- 监听链上事件:新池创建、swap事件、gas spikes。
- 事件驱动:当条件满足,自动生成交易草稿供确认(保留人类确认窗口)。
技术落地:用订阅推送 + 本地状态机;缓存历史K线以减少请求。
第五步:收款码生成——把支付入口做成“可追溯凭证”
收款码不是只是一张图。理想流程:
1)创建支付意图:包含接收地址、金额、链ID、到期时间、可选备注哈希。
2)编码:使用二维码标准(如URI scheme)把字段写入payload。
3)校验:收款端展示校验摘要(短哈希),防止复制错误。
4)链上确认:支付后回写状态(通过交易hash或事件索引)。
这会让区块链支付平台应用更像“扫码即付”。
第六步:非确定性钱包——安全与备份权衡的工程选择
非确定性钱包(non-deterministic)不依赖单一种子推导所有密钥,而是每个地址/密钥可独立生成。工程要点:
- 私钥管理:必须有可靠的密钥隔离、加密存储与销毁策略。
- 备份:备份粒度更高,可能需要多次备份或密钥分片。

- 恢复扫描:恢复时要有地址索引或导入清单,否则要扫描链上痕迹。
优势是减少“同源推导泄露”的风险;代价是体验与备份成本更高。imtoken手机端若要支持,应提供清晰的“备份向导”。
第七步:区块链支付平台应用——把“支付”做成业务闭环
区块链支付平台应用通常包含:商户创建收款意图、用户扫码支付、平台监听确认、推送到账通知。
关键技术:
- webhook/消息队列:链上事件到达后异步通知。
- 交易可靠性:确认N次再标记完成。
- 对账:用txid/金额/时间窗生成对账单。
把这些做稳,用户才会把钱包当作日常支付工具。
FQA

Q1:imtoken手机端的实时市场监控需要一直联网吗?
A:建议使用推送订阅+本地缓存;关键触发可在Wi-Fi/蜂窝策略下切换。
Q2:智能合约交易是否必须知道合约地址和ABI?
A:不一定。可以由DApp或路由器生成调用数据,但钱包侧仍需显示关键参数与风险。
Q3:比特现金支持时收款码和以太坊是否通用?
A:不通用。收款码payload需带链ID与地址格式,避免跨链误扫。
互动投票(选一个或多选)
1)你更希望 imtoken手机端优先加强哪块:实时市场监控 / 智能合约交易 / 比特现金支持?
2)你能接受非确定性钱包的备份成本吗:能 / 不能 / 需要更清晰向导?
3)收款码你更想看到哪些字段:链ID / 到期时间 / 备注哈希 / 仅地址?
4)当行情触发交易草稿时,你希望默认自动生成还是仅提示确认?
5)你希望区块链支付平台应用的确认策略是:N=1 快速 / N=6 更稳 / 自定义?